首页 > 解决方案 > React-native 定期获取数据并安排本地通知

问题描述

我需要每天多次设置通知。API 正在获取时间数据(可变的)。为此,我可能需要一个后台任务来定期获取一周/一天的数据。即使应用程序关闭/终止,该任务显然也应该运行,因为很少有应用程序位于前台/后台。但是我搜索过的所有库/包(例如 expo 的 TaskManager/BackgroundFetch、react-native-background-fetch、react-native-background-task 等)都有一些限制,例如当应用程序终止时它们将无法工作(刷掉从最近的应用程序列表中)或者当应用程序终止时它们不适用于 IOS

我需要一个全能的库,它可以:

  1. 即使应用程序关闭也执行后台任务
  2. 适用于 android + ios

这是一个常见的用例,但我找不到任何解决方案

标签: react-nativeexpobackground-fetchexpo-notificationsreact-native-notifications

解决方案


推荐阅读